Frequently Asked Questions
Can I fit an outdoor power socket myself?
No. Installing an external/outdoor socket is notifiable work in England & Wales under Part P of the Building Regulations when it forms a new circuit, and any new outdoor wiring must be tested and certified by a qualified, registered electrician. We provide the certificate and notify Building Control.
What rating outdoor socket do I need?
For UK weather use a minimum IP66 rated weatherproof socket on its own RCBO (30mA). We typically fit double IP66 sockets fed in 2.5mm² SWA cable on a dedicated circuit so it never trips the rest of the house.
How much does an outside socket cost to install?
A single weatherproof outdoor socket installed from an existing nearby ring main starts at £180 plus VAT. A new dedicated SWA-fed circuit from the consumer unit is typically £280–£420 plus VAT depending on cable run.
Do outdoor sockets need RCD protection?
Yes — any socket likely to be used outdoors (including garage/shed sockets) must be protected by a 30mA RCD or RCBO. We only fit full RCBO protection so a fault outside never knocks out the rest of your home.
